Brendan Sorsby’s attorneys plan to withdraw their lawsuit Tuesday, per source. That means he will officially be ineligible under the NCAA’s ruling, clearing the way for him to enter the NFL supplemental draft.
Star QB Brendan Sorsby is applying to enter the NFL Supplemental Draft, sources tell NFL Network. After legal wrangling about his NCAA eligibility, Sorsby — regarded as a first-round talent — now could be the highest-drafted supplemental pick in decades.

The Ohio Athletic Conference mourns the loss of former Commissioner Tim Gleason. For 30 years (1991-2021), Tim led the OAC with unwavering dedication, becoming the conference's first full-time commissioner and helping shape the future of Division III athletics. His leadership, vision, and commitment to enhancing the student-athlete experience left a lasting impact on the OAC and collegiate athletics nationwide. Tim's legacy lives on through the countless student-athletes, coaches, administrators, and institutions he influenced throughout his distinguished career. We extend our deepest condolences to his family, friends, and all who had the privilege of knowing him.
